Kristen Stewart lost her top once more in a new ad for Balenciaga's perfume line.

The Twilight star signed with Balenciaga back in the summer of 2012, and has since released two bare-skinned adverts for the French fashion house. Cropped just high enough to protect the 23-year-old's modesty, Stewart's latest photo (see image here) promotes the Rosabotanica fragrance and follows last summer's Florabotanica promotion.

Stewart explained the artistry of the grey-scale, floral-infused images in a new behind-the-scenes video from her most recent photo shoot.

"In the first one it was very fresh, it was really clean and very bare, in your face," Stewart said. "In this it's a little more lived in, it's like she knows the environment so well that when the lens steps in to take a look at her it's like, 'I've been here in my own world for so long, now who's looking at me?'"

As the On The Road actress posed with the intricate vines creeping up her arm and across her chest, Stewart was relaxed enough to crack an elusive smile for the cameras.

"What I like about this is that I didn't have to turn into a different person," Stewart explained. "The point was to capture something natural. If you feel like you're forcing something, or trying to get the shot, suddenly, it's not fun anymore."

Stewart's latest film project, Camp X-Ray, is headed for the Sundance Film Festival this spring.
